I know, that's what I had to do to fix it....Yes, I had the same issue with CompizConfig, it was made for Gnome, not Unity.
You can revert back to Gnome by logging out and then choosing your desktop session when you log in again. Choose Ubuntu Classic.
The point of the sidebar was to minimize vertical space usage for netbooks, tablets, and monitors I think.
